Outsourcing considerations that don’t waste time
Choosing a partner for payroll consultancy services means looking for practical alignment. What matters most is responsiveness, transparency, and a track record of clean reconciliations. Teams should ask for real examples of how issues were handled, not just promises. A good fit drops into existing workflows without forcing heavy changes, and it presents tangible timelines for milestones like tax filings and benefit updates. The best collaborations feel like an extension of the internal team, not a vendor in the corner.
- Ask for a migration plan that minimizes downtime.
- Request an initial data cleanse and mapping session.
- Seek clear SLAs on issue resolution and data updates.
Practical steps to begin and grow a payroll program
The first move is to inventory what exists now: payroll cycles, data sources, and risk points. Then one picks a partner and outlines a simple, staged roll-out. Start with a clean core of data, set a baseline of KPIs, and agree on a cadence for reviews. As processes mature, add checks, dashboards, and automations. Payroll management services scale as teams grow, keeping the workflow compact while expanding coverage for more roles and benefits without chaos.
- Draft a 90‑day plan with concrete milestones.
- Map data touchpoints across systems to avoid silos.
- Institute a quarterly policy pulse to stay current with rules.
